Top 5 Sniper Games on Android in Central America: Q1 2022 Performance

Throughout the first quarter of 2022, the top 5 sniper games on the Android platform in Central America demonstrated varied performance metrics in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users. Here's a closer look at their trends:

Sniper 3D:Gun Shooting Games by Wildlife Studios saw a notable fluctuation in weekly downloads, peaking at around 154K in mid-January and gradually declining to approximately 64K by the end of March. Revenue for this app remained relatively stable, with a peak of about $4.8K in early February. Active users showed a downward trend from around 618K at the start of the quarter to 454K by the end.

Kiss of War from Tap4fun experienced a decline in weekly downloads, starting at around 4.1K in early January and dropping to approximately 1.2K by the end of March. Revenue fluctuated, peaking at about $4.8K in the last week of March. Active users also saw a downward trend, from 9.3K at the beginning to 5.9K by the end of the quarter.

Hitman Sniper by Deca Games had modest download numbers, starting at 1.8K in late December and ending at around 1.7K in late March. Revenue was fairly consistent with minor fluctuations, peaking at about $652 in late March. Active users showed a sharp increase towards the end of the quarter, reaching around 3.5K in mid-March.

Sniper Strike FPS 3D Shooting from Mobile Gaming Studios Ltd. saw a peak in downloads in late January with approximately 7.5K, followed by a decline to about 3.7K by the end of March. Revenue remained low, with minor peaks, reaching about $463 in mid-February. Active users peaked at about 10.4K in late January, then decreased to around 5.2K by the quarter's end.

Sniper Fury: Shooting Game by Gameloft SE maintained steady download numbers, starting at 4.4K in late December and ending at around 5.5K in late March. Revenue showed minor fluctuations, peaking at about $283 in late December. Active users demonstrated a consistent upward trend, increasing from around 15.9K to 18K throughout the quarter.
